Output 685e57981633c72970aa7dc1eb3d187ed38c7389aec261338c242a09aa2f2e86:1

value
2299484
script pubkey
OP_0 OP_PUSHBYTES_20 3ec51f1443b85cc8621f992d75eb9a5c259f9918
address
ltc1q8mz379zrhpwvscslnykht6u6tsjelxgcw3gwlt
transaction
685e57981633c72970aa7dc1eb3d187ed38c7389aec261338c242a09aa2f2e86
spent
true